package rules
import (
"strings"
"k8s.io/api/admissionregistration/v1beta1"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"k8s.io/apimachinery/pkg/runtime/schema"
"k8s.io/apiserver/pkg/admission"
)
// Matcher determines if the Attr matches the Rule.
type Matcher struct {
Rule v1beta1.RuleWithOperations
Attr admission.Attributes
}
// Matches returns if the Attr matches the Rule.
func (r *Matcher) Matches() bool {
return r.scope() &&
r.operation() &&
r.group() &&
r.version() &&
r.resource()
}
func exactOrWildcard(items []string, requested string) bool {
for _, item := range items {
if item == "*" {
return true
}
if item == requested {
return true
}
}
return false
}
var namespaceResource = schema.GroupVersionResource{Group: "", Version: "v1", Resource: "namespaces"}
func (r *Matcher) scope() bool {
if r.Rule.Scope == nil || *r.Rule.Scope == v1beta1.AllScopes {
return true
}
// attr.GetNamespace() is set to the name of the namespace for requests of the namespace object itself.
switch *r.Rule.Scope {
case v1beta1.NamespacedScope:
// first make sure that we are not requesting a namespace object (namespace objects are cluster-scoped)
return r.Attr.GetResource() != namespaceResource && r.Attr.GetNamespace() != metav1.NamespaceNone
case v1beta1.ClusterScope:
// also return true if the request is for a namespace object (namespace objects are cluster-scoped)
return r.Attr.GetResource() == namespaceResource || r.Attr.GetNamespace() == metav1.NamespaceNone
default:
return false
}
}
func (r *Matcher) group() bool {
return exactOrWildcard(r.Rule.APIGroups, r.Attr.GetResource().Group)
}
func (r *Matcher) version() bool {
return exactOrWildcard(r.Rule.APIVersions, r.Attr.GetResource().Version)
}
func (r *Matcher) operation() bool {
attrOp := r.Attr.GetOperation()
for _, op := range r.Rule.Operations {
if op == v1beta1.OperationAll {
return true
}
// The constants are the same such that this is a valid cast (and this
// is tested).
if op == v1beta1.OperationType(attrOp) {
return true
}
}
return false
}
func splitResource(resSub string) (res, sub string) {
parts := strings.SplitN(resSub, "/", 2)
if len(parts) == 2 {
return parts[0], parts[1]
}
return parts[0], ""
}
func (r *Matcher) resource() bool {
opRes, opSub := r.Attr.GetResource().Resource, r.Attr.GetSubresource()
for _, res := range r.Rule.Resources {
res, sub := splitResource(res)
resMatch := res == "*" || res == opRes
subMatch := sub == "*" || sub == opSub
if resMatch && subMatch {
return true
}
}
return false
}
// IsWebhookConfigurationResource determines if an admission.Attributes object is describing
// the admission of a ValidatingWebhookConfiguration or a MutatingWebhookConfiguration
func IsWebhookConfigurationResource(attr admission.Attributes) bool {
gvk := attr.GetKind()
if gvk.Group == "admissionregistration.k8s.io" {
if gvk.Kind == "ValidatingWebhookConfiguration" || gvk.Kind == "MutatingWebhookConfiguration" {
return true
}
}
return false
}
